首页
/ Burgerlib 开源项目最佳实践教程

Burgerlib 开源项目最佳实践教程

2025-05-04 18:48:26作者:鲍丁臣Ursa

1、项目介绍

Burgerlib 是一个开源项目,它提供了一系列用于构建 Web 应用程序的工具和库。这个项目的目标是简化前端开发流程,通过提供模块化的组件和实用工具,帮助开发者快速构建出高性能、可维护的 Web 应用。

2、项目快速启动

首先,确保您的系统中已经安装了 Node.js。接下来,通过以下步骤快速启动 Burgerlib 项目。

# 克隆项目到本地
git clone https://github.com/Olde-Skuul/burgerlib.git

# 进入项目目录
cd burgerlib

# 安装依赖
npm install

# 启动开发服务器
npm start

执行上述命令后,开发服务器将启动,并且您可以在浏览器中访问 http://localhost:3000 查看项目。

3、应用案例和最佳实践

应用案例

以下是一个使用 Burgerlib 构建简单计数器的例子:

// 引入 Burgerlib 的组件和工具
import { useState } from 'burgerlib';

function Counter() {
  // 使用 useState 创建 state
  const [count, setCount] = useState(0);

  return (
    <div>
      <p>计数器:{count}</p>
      <button onClick={() => setCount(count + 1)}>增加</button>
    </div>
  );
}

export default Counter;

最佳实践

  • 模块化:确保你的代码是模块化的,每个组件和工具都应该是独立的,便于重用和维护。
  • 状态管理:对于复杂的应用程序,使用 Burgerlib 的状态管理工具来管理全局状态。
  • 性能优化:利用 Burgerlib 提供的性能优化工具,比如懒加载、代码分割等,来提升应用的加载速度和运行效率。

4、典型生态项目

Burgerlib 的生态系统中有许多典型的项目,以下是一些例子:

  • ** BurgerAdmin **:一个基于 Burgerlib 的后台管理系统框架,提供了丰富的组件和页面模板。
  • ** BurgerMobile **:一套为移动端优化的 UI 组件库,使得 Burgerlib 也能在移动应用上表现出色。
  • ** BurgerCharts **:用于数据可视化的图表库,能够轻松将数据转换为图表。

通过结合使用这些生态项目,开发者可以更加高效地构建出多样化的 Web 应用程序。

登录后查看全文
热门项目推荐